Body
Origins and Family
Tamás Szirtes was born in Budapest[2]. He was born on +1945-01-07T00:00:00Z[3]. His father was László Szirtes[6].
Education
Tamás Szirtes was educated at University of Theatre and Film Arts[10].
Career and Affiliations
Recorded occupations include theatrical director[4] and theatre manager[5]. Tamás Szirtes held the position of full professor[9]. A notable student of him was Anna Györgyi[11].
Recognition
Awards received include Jászai Mari Prize[12], an award[27], in Hungary[28], founded in 1953[29]; Nádasdy Kálmán Award[13], a theatre award[30], in Hungary[31]; and Kossuth Prize[14], an award[32], in Hungary[33], founded in 1948[34].
Personal Life
Tamás Szirtes was married to Zsuzsa Liska[7].
